Easter Egg Scissor Practice
Paper egg shapes covered in lines, curves, and zigzags for kids to cut along. Targeted scissor skills practice.
🧒 Ages 3-5, 6-8⏱ 15 min
Builds
How to do it
- 1
Print or cut large Easter egg shapes from colored paper.
- 2
Draw cutting lines on each egg: straight, zigzag, curved, or mixed.
- 3
Have the kid choose an egg and cut along the lines.
Tips & extensions
Start simple and add complexity as their cutting confidence grows. Always supervise scissor work.
